- 5 Things to Consider Before You Open More
Locations - I'm not sure I've come across an article I agreed with more than this one in recent months. I especially enjoyed point #2: "never underestimate the power of the secret sauce." The secret sauce is that certain something that can't be passed along in employee manuals or systemization of your business. We're all about the secret sauce at CSP.
- Adrian Peterson's Growing Gym Could Give Him a Viable Post-NFL Career - I'd like to say that AP and his partners should read the first article on this list, but they've
apparently skipped the whole "run a successful business for a while" concept and jumped right to discussions of franchising a gym that opened THIS MARCH. My 2-cents - don't ever open a 35,000 square foot "little bit of everything" gym unless you're an NFL All-Pro who's name alone will draw fanboys in to the facility.

- Gary Varnerchuck Video: Caring About a Customer is a Mindset, Not a Tactic - This is a 3-minute story told by GV that should reposition your mentality as it relates to going above and beyond for customers who may not initially
have the biggest impact on your bottom line. You really never know who is going to hear a story about your good-will gesture at some point down the road and choose to spend with you.
